Information Systems Security Engineer (ISSE)
to support the Cyber Team in the development and fielding of Defensive Cyber Operations capabilities for the US Space Force (Colorado Springs, CO) utilizing DevSecOps environments and lean agile practices in order to establish enterprise level safeguards such as computer and network systems security and cyber situational awareness, damage assessment and recovery, cyber threat recognition, attribution and mitigation, and active response methodologies across Enterprise Ground Services (EGS) in response to evolving threats and changes to cyber environment. The programs goal is to ensure delivery of critical infrastructure services and limit or contain the impact of a potential cybersecurity event and to protect the following mission sets: Protected Communications, Missile Warning, Military Strategic Communications (MILSATCOM), Position Navigation and Timing (PNT), Ballistic Missile Command and Control, Space Domain Awareness (SDA), Nuclear Command Control and Communications (NC3), and Command and Control Satellite Operations (C2 Sat Ops). Salary Range: $90,000-$115,000 Job Description Leading and supporting cyber system engineering teams. Leading Assessment and Authorization (A&A) activities for DoD and Intelligence Systems in accordance with Risk Management Framework and ICD-503 guidelines. Supporting offensive architecture analysis and design of defense-in-depth solutions. Developing and assessing system security plans including, security concepts of operation, risk management matrix, security control traceability matrix, security test procedures, and plan of action and milestones. Conducting and/or analyzing vulnerability assessments to validate system compliance with RMF controls and DISA Security Technical Information Guidelines (STIGS). Analyzing static code scans and dynamic code scans to validate Application Security and Development STIG compliance. Leading and coordinating security test event teams to achieve accreditation milestones. Verifying and validating vulnerability resolutions and/or mitigations. Effectively communicate work plans, milestones (POAM), and obstacles to clients; able to communicate, explain, or defend ideas or information clearly. Listen to others and recognize potential miscommunications, offer clarity. Ability to effectively develop system security plans, procedures, and other security documentation. Resolve non-routine problems with area of assigned responsibility and timely direct complex problems, questions, or complaints to Program Manager. Ability to analyze disparate data and produce a readable, understandable summary to Program Manager, with recommendations for corrective action, as needed; evaluate effectiveness of applied security control.
